Output 86ba9440344c3ff4afb74449acb7e5c6baec8647014eaa3ffaa12fd6d9e9aad5:1

value
2237559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9f8b81cfb2c5fa0defdf3b9927689c8021b7138a OP_EQUAL
address
3GEcVAbmvqf9AVmrsRfR7jZLSGH2JoJocE
transaction
86ba9440344c3ff4afb74449acb7e5c6baec8647014eaa3ffaa12fd6d9e9aad5
spent
true